摘要
According to literatures, both ozone treatment and high oxygen treatment can play an important role on quality-keeping and anti-fungal disease in postharvest strawberries. To date, however, no data are available concerning the effects of ozone combined with high oxygen treatment on fresh-keeping in strawberries. This paper makes an attempt to investigate the differences of fresh-keeping effect on strawberries of single ozone treatment (concentration of 0.574 mg/mL and time of 30 s), single high oxygen treatment (100 % oxygen) and the combined treatment of the two formers. Taken contents of Vc, total phenolics, anthocyanins, values of L* & C*, and decay index as comparative parameters, there were significant differences (P<0.05) between combined treatment and single ozone or high oxygen treatment. According to the data showed in this work, it could be concluded that combined treatment had better effects on quality-keeping and anti-fungal disease in strawberries than single treatment, and the former should be a potential valuable method on fresh-keeping in postharvest strawberry fruits.
